    • Plaistow Recreation Commission  -
      • MISSION STATEMENT - The mission of this Commission, in concert with the Board of Selectmen, town employees and other available resources, as established by RSA 35-B is:
        a. To plan year round recreational programs for the residents of Plaistow;
        b. To correlate the recreational activities provided by other local civic
        organizations into a unified recreation program;
        c. To assume the responsibility of the functioning of recreation programs
        by attending and assisting at same; and,
        d. To maintain, improve and develop recreational parks, playgrounds and
        recreational facilities.
    • Elder Affairs Committee - EA committee members assist with planning and facilitating senior socials and activities throughout the year. 
    • Friends of Plaistow Recreation - This is a non-profit committee that works to enhance recreational programming and facilities in the Town of Plaistow.

Leashed pets are allowed at Pollard Park (Town Green), the grass field, near the entrance along the left side of the PARC, as well as the playground and pavilions at both parks.
Summer Rec runs from the last week of June through the 2nd week of August.
The Plaistow Area Recreational Complex (PARC), located at 51 Old County Rd, will be closed for public use during our Summer Recreation Program.

The Summer Recreation Program goes for 7 weeks, between June 26th and August 11th, and will be closed Monday -Friday from 7 am -4:30 pm. This is for the protection of our campers.

Smith Field (Ingalls Terrace) and Pollard Park (Town Green) will remain open.
